Default Volvo C70 Head unit

Hello everyone. I have just bought a 2009 C70 SE 2.0 D and I am loving it
I am interested in upgrading the stereo in the car. As far as I can tell I cant connect my phone to the stereo and use it as a hands free kit.

Although having said that there is a little rectangular box about the size of a matchbox and there appears to be a microphone above the rear view mirror but although my phone will see it it wont pair to it.

Now, on my centre console there is a blanked off button, and when I look at pictures online that button says phone on it.

So I was wondering if i would need to replace the head unit and the buttons on the console, or just the buttons on the console.

I plan on having this car for many years so it would be worth wile upgrading it to run my phone via bluetooth to the head unit.

Any advice on what I need to do to achieve this would be great

it would be quite a bit of work, if memory serves me correctly you need to have the stereo and console replaced and the software updated plus any extra's that may be required to make it work.

it's a main dealer job though so pop in and get a quote, recently they have been doing stereo upgrades for about £230 ish for the DAB changeover.

Unless you're going to spend some serious money you won't improve on the built in head unit/amp/speakers setup. The Volvo DAB unit adds aux and USB in as well as DAB and is about £270 fitted from your dealer.

If you were to head to a high street retailer yes you might get a better looking unit that ticks the boxes, but beware most of them are unlikely to be compatible with the cars built in amp etc. So you'll end up with potential poorer quality sound than you started.

The DAB unit has nothing to do with the phone functions in terms of making calls, accessing address book ect ect, that is an add-on for the stereo, the DAB unit just enabled the stereo to pickup the new digital signals which old units can't.
